Que.
Alkaptonuria is due to the deficiency of
A.
Phenylalanine Hydroxylase
B.
Homogentisic acid oxidase
C.
Tyrosinase
D.
All of these
Right Answer is :
✓ B. Homogentisic acid oxidase
